8th Grade AP History is an advanced placement course that covers American history with greater depth, rigor, and analytical focus than standard curricula. Rather than memorizing dates and facts, AP History emphasizes understanding historical causation, evaluating primary sources, and constructing evidence-based arguments—skills that prepare students for college-level work. The course typically moves faster and requires more independent reading and critical thinking than traditional 8th grade history classes.

Many students struggle with the transition from fact-based history to analytical, argument-driven work. Common challenges include synthesizing information from multiple sources, writing thesis-driven essays under time pressure, understanding complex causation (rather than simple cause-and-effect), and managing the heavy reading load. Additionally, students often underestimate how much the AP exam emphasizes interpretation and evidence over memorization, which requires a shift in study habits.

Ideally, preparation begins early in the school year rather than waiting until spring. This allows time to build foundational skills in source analysis and essay writing, take practice tests to identify weak areas, and refine test-taking strategies. A tutor can help create a study schedule that spaces out review over months, which research shows is far more effective than cramming. Starting early also reduces test anxiety by giving students time to practice and build confidence before exam day.
